There are several types of Michigan Complaints for Impropriety Involving Loan Application, including but not limited to: 1. Mortgage Fraud: This complaint is filed when there is evidence or suspicion of fraudulent activities during the mortgage loan application process. Examples of mortgage fraud may include falsifying documentation, misrepresentation of income, property valuation manipulation, or other fraudulent practices. 2. Predatory Lending: This type of complaint focuses on unfair or deceptive lending practices that take advantage of borrowers. Predatory lending typically involves loans with excessive fees, high interest rates, or other terms that exploit vulnerable borrowers, leading to financial distress or foreclosure. 3. Discriminatory Practices: This complaint addresses situations where individuals or groups believe they have been discriminated against during the loan application process based on factors such as race, gender, ethnicity, religion, or disability. Discriminatory practices in loan applications violate fair lending laws and regulations. 4. Undisclosed Terms: This complaint is lodged when borrowers discover undisclosed terms or hidden fees in their loan agreements. Lenders are required to disclose all relevant information and terms in a transparent and accurate manner. Failure to do so could lead to a complaint for impropriety in involving loan application. 5. False or Misleading Information: This type of complaint focuses on situations where lenders provide false or misleading information during the loan application process. This can lead borrowers to make ill-informed decisions or enter into unfavorable loan agreements unknowingly.
